For many, watching Christmas With the Tabernacle Choir for a dose of classic carols in an epic holiday concert has become a yearly tradition. Although this year has forced “America’s Choir” to cancel its annual Christmas performance, you can watch a special broadcast featuring Tony Award-winning star Kelli O’Hara and renowned actor Richard Thomas that was pre-recorded before Covid-19.

Set against a backdrop of a country farmhouse and chapel, the visual and musical spectacle of this Christmas special is distinctly different from those of years past and serves as a soulful tribute to the holiday traditions, songs, stories, and individuals that have contributed to the rich cultural fabric that is uniquely American. In a year marked by many challenges, this program serves to evoke nostalgia and celebrate the comfort and joy that home and family can bring, particularly during the holiday season.
